Should I be worried? Tube says "shower in three hours;" I finished
recaulking bathtub about 1AM and caulk is still tacky. I did lay down a
huge ugly finger-smoothed bead as the tile work next to the tub was not
so neat. (not sloppy, just huge - probably 3/16" or more) This is the
Dap kitchen and bath white silicone.

Huge beads of silicone will often shrink and cause gaps. This is a
drawback to silicone.

That said, it should be dry by now. I have had brand new tubes of
kitchen and bath caulk (non-silicone) that would never set, not even
two weeks later.
